Edith "Gertrude" Brown Hood Diary, 1929

Gertrude Brown Hood Diary, 1929_004.pdf

Revision as of Sep 18, 2023, 5:55:44 PM, edited by 10.0.2.100

Weather, cloudy Rain & sleet towards evening

Newton & girls came up & got Norm & they went to Sharon

Churned 78 lbs butter in morning Yertie & I had a big New Years dinner ate a goose all but its body

Intended going to city at night but stayed home on account of the slippery roads

Sertie started a little rug

{At the bottom of the page, "Accident Insurance" is typed out.}
